Mohammed Shami: Shami, who did wonders in the World Cup, will get the Arjun Award, know how the boy from Amroha became a star.


Posted on 21st Dec 2023 11:18 am by rohit kumar

Indian fast bowler Mohammed Shami will be honored with the Arjuna Award for his outstanding performance in the year 2023. He will receive this award on January 9. The country's President Draupadi Murmu will give him this award. Mohammed Shami had performed brilliantly in the ODI World Cup this year. He took the maximum of 24 wickets and played an important role in taking Team India to the finals. Due to his performance, he has been selected for the Arjuna Award. Here we are telling how was Shami's journey of becoming a star cricketer? After the World Cup, Shami himself revealed this in an interview.

 

Shami had said that he is from Amroha village, his father and elder brother used to play cricket. Both were fast bowlers. For this reason, Shami also started playing cricket and became a fast bowler. He didn't even realize when he got completely immersed in cricket. Shami started playing as a batsman with leather balls for Duke School. He has also done wicketkeeping in tennis ball cricket. However, fast bowling has always been his priority. He started playing cricket after seeing his elder brother. His elder brother was a good player, but due to appendicitis, he had to leave cricket. In such a situation, he pushed Shami forward. In a match for the school, his brother made Shami open the innings and Shami scored a century in 34-35 balls, even though he had no experience of playing with a leather ball before. Shami had scored 108 runs in this match.

After this, he continued playing cricket with the help of his elder brother and the passion of becoming a cricketer arose in him. Then he saw that the stadium was 30 kilometers away from home. His father refused to give him the car. In such a situation, traveling 60 kilometers daily by bus was a difficult task. Going to the stadium, he learned technical things for the first time and started training with the boys preparing for the army. At this time he did not even have money to go to the gym, he went to the gym for the first time while playing Ranji Trophy.

 

Left UP after elder brother insulted him

Shami told me in this conversation that he was not very disappointed when he was not selected for the UP Ranji team in the first year. He tried the second year also. 1600 boys had come for the trials and selection had to be done in three days. In such a situation, Shami's elder brother went to the chief selector and asked to give Shami a chance. The selector said that if you can move my chair then your brother will be selected. Shami's elder brother said I can also turn the chair upside down, but I don't want that, if I have the strength then do it. The selector replied that people with power have no business here. Shami's brother tore the form and said that now we will not try for UP.

 

After making up his mind to leave UP, Shami talked to his coach and his coach made arrangements for him to play in Tripura. However, Shami could not play for Tripura either. After wasting three years, his coach in Kolkata arranged a trial in a club. When he went for the trial, the pitch was cement and there was no space for Shami to complete his long run-up. When he told the coach that there was less space, the coach said that he would have to give trials in this field. He bowled 10 balls and dismissed the batsman 3-4 times. After this, when we went to eat, we got bread and gram (Ghughni). Shami was waiting for rice and vegetables, but he had to eat them only.

 

Shami had gone to Kolkata with Rs 2500 and his father's ATM card, but he did not even know how to use the card. On asking his fellow players, he got a room for Rs 700, but for two days the coach did not answer about his selection. On the third day, Shami told the coach that he had only one thousand rupees left. In such a situation, the club captain came to meet him and said that your selection was 99 percent certain, but the club owner will see. Only after this, you will be selected.

 

On the third day, Shami was told that you can play for us, but you will not be paid. Shami agreed to this because the club was making arrangements for his stay and food. His parents were not ready for this, but Shami had to play and agreed. He did not get a house to stay for four days and slept in a party place. After this, he got a house to live. When he got to play, he took 45 wickets in nine matches. After this, the manager gave him Rs 25,000 and also gave him a ticket to go home. Shami gave this money to his mother. Papa then returned this money to him. 16-year-old Shami brought a bat, ball, and shoes. After this, his life came back on track. The performance kept getting better and the money also kept increasing.

 

Regarding selection in the Indian team, Shami said that he was playing a club match and then the media people started gathering there. Then Shami asked why there was such a crowd. His friend said that he had been selected for the Indian team. Shami bowled four maiden overs in his first ODI match. After this, he did wonders in the Ranji Trophy also. Took nine wickets in his first Test and now he is included among the best bowlers in the world.
